Your walking straight into the lines of BB8520, just up your budget a couple of more grand. Great new phone to begin your BB journey

Go for BB Lite plan for Rs.299/month which will give you unilimited download of emails for 10 POP accounts and IM usage. You can't browse though which you can access from your home internet through wi-fi

BB's have a unique PIN number which is similar to your chat id...if shared with other BB users, you can IM each other.

Goodluck and welcome to BB world
